On 2008-01-03 01:17:03, Rookwise wrote:

I have just one question. I have quite a few entries in my K850's calender and am wondering if when using SEUS to update the phone. Will they still be on after updating or will I have to put everything back on again.
This is very important to for me to know as I have all our maternity dates (baby scans, midwife appointments etc) in my K850's calender.



SEUS usually doesn't overwrite any organiser or messaging entries but the problem with this latest firmware is that it seems the phone needs a master reset anyway before it really starts working.

Darrengf had issues with his and I had a display issue with mine. I would suggest if you really want to update, back up the calendar somewhere and do a master reset when you have updated it. Without the master reset, you will more than likely experience problems!
